Output 75e339961d488e59a9ef898a959fc04ffceaf8c043ddcee39fcb18ce84ffa729:0

value
369124917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a194cac7a5244177698187d3747d4d7ddd223a5 OP_EQUAL
address
36zDRWZU42ipPqyLcmCzjjom5DWoWXT9Qs
transaction
75e339961d488e59a9ef898a959fc04ffceaf8c043ddcee39fcb18ce84ffa729
spent
true